    Update on the DPM Recoil System: I've been in contact with the company and they are totally standing behind their product. Looks like the issue is that not all CZ 75 Compacts are done the same way. Even though my P01, railed compact 75B and the railed compact 75B in .40 all look to have nearly identical slides, the problem child gun slide has a spring house that's about 3mm shorter than the one on any other production gun. The company has offered a full refund or, to build a custom one-off guide rod system to fit that particular pistol and if that does not work, then would refund the entire purchase price, including the shipping. I could not ask for better support from them and I've been exchanging emails with the company rep several times a day, even through the weekend and even though they are in Greece, the replies usually come back withing a couple of hours. As I said, DPM Recoil Systems is really standing behind their product in a big way.
